Head of Legal Operations & Chief of Staff
San Francisco, CA - USA
Job Summary
The Head of Legal Operations and Chief of Staff acts as the primary strategic partner to the General Counsel ensuring the departments operational goals are in lockstep with the companys broader vision. This role is responsible for turning the Legal & Governance Risk and Compliance (GRC) team into a high-performing business unit- providing the processes technology and data insights necessary to enable a 30-person global team. You will lead a 2-person Legal Operations team focusing on high-level strategy and enabling your team to lead their respective workstreams with high degrees of autonomy and accountability.
You will:
- Strategic Partnership (Chief of Staff): Partner with the GC and Legal Leadership (Commercial Corporate Litigation Product GRC and Public Sector) to define and execute long-term strategy. Own operational planning cycles including the OKR process roadmap development and All-Hands meetings to ensure cross-functional alignment and maximize the teams impact.
- Team Leadership & Mentorship: Manage and mentor the Contracts Manager and Legal Program Manager empowering them to lead their functional areas with high autonomy. Provide mentorship on a dotted-line basis to subject matter experts (e.g. Corporate Paralegal Privacy Program Manager) ensuring process consistency and high-standard workstreams across the broader Legal & GRC organization.
- Success Management: Design and own the reporting framework for tracking departmental success. Oversee the development of automated dashboards that provide real-time progress against goals utilizing AI to synthesize data into actionable insights for the GC and Legal Leadership Team.
- Legal Finance & Vendor Strategy: Manage the global Legal budget forecasting and accruals. While partnering with the Procurement team for general needs you will directly lead the strategy for Legal-specific vendors including outside counsel and legal tech providers. Drive outside counsel management strategy emphasizing data-driven performance reviews and the negotiation of arrangements that optimize litigation and specialty matter spend.
- Process & Technology: Maintain and optimize a world-class Legal & GRC tech stack (e.g. CLM e-billing and litigation tools). Drive business velocity by designing streamlined intake and triage systems for Product and Engineering teams and implementing practical automated workflow solutions.
- Risk & Litigation Operations: Direct the litigation technology strategy including the legal hold lifecycle and e-discovery workflows to ensure defensible compliance in partnership with IT and Security. Develop and maintain strategic risk registers that provide the GC Legal Leadership and executive leadership with a clear data-driven view of the companys risk landscape.
Ideally youd have:
- Experience: 10 years of professional experience with a solid background in Legal Operations Strategy or Management Consulting in a high-growth environment.
- Education: Bachelors degree required. An Engineering degree MBA or JD is a significant plus.
- Technical Proficiency: Practical experience with legal technology (e.g. Ironclad Brightflag) and a curiosity for how AI/automation can solve routine legal hurdles. Familiarity with litigation-specific tools (e.g. Logikcull Relativity or specialized legal hold software) is highly preferred.
- Analytical & Risk Modeling: Ability to design and maintain strategic risk registers and financial models. You can translate raw data from various workstreams into a cohesive risk landscape (e.g. impact vs. likelihood heatmaps) that informs executive decision-making. Partner with the GC and Legal Leadership to model potential exposure manage entity-related risks and inform corporate reserves.
- Mindset: A pragmatic get it done attitude. You can navigate ambiguity represent the GC in executive forums and prioritize the tasks that provide the most value to the department.
- Communication: Exceptional ability to translate operational data into clear concise updates for the GC and executive leadership.
